Use

If you are still using a 3.x InfoPackage to load data, you can activate several automatic features to further process the data in the InfoCube. If you use the recommended data transfer process and process chains, however, you cannot use these features.

We recommend that you always use process chains.

Caution

During the parallel loading of requests into an InfoCube, these automatic processes can lock each other out if they do not use process chains (see also the automatic processes for improving InfoCube Performance). See Functional Constraints of Processes.

Features

Setting the Quality Status to OK

You can specify that the quality status of the data automatically be set to OK after it is loaded into the InfoCube. This needs to happen before the requests can be processed further.

Roll Up

You can automatically roll up requests in the InfoCube with "green traffic light status", that is, with ensured data quality, and transfer them into the aggregate.

Caution

The process terminates if no active, initially filled aggregates exist in the system.

Compressing the InfoCube

After rollup, the InfoCube content is automatically compressed. The system does this by deleting the request IDs, which improves performance.

If aggregates exist, only requests that have already been rolled up are compressed. If no aggregates exist, the system compresses all requests that have yet to be compressed.

Caution

This function is critical, since you cannot delete compressed data from the InfoCube using its request ID. You must be absolutely certain that the data loaded into the InfoCube is correct. For more information read Compressing InfoCubes.

Activities

To activate automatic further processing, choose Start of the navigation path Main Menu Next navigation step Environment Next navigation step Automatic Request Handling End of the navigation path.
